Interactions and Safety of Alpha Lipoic Acid + Milk Thistle Seed Extract

Interaction Details

Taking Alpha Lipoic Acid and Milk Thistle Seed Extract together has the potential for good synergy, suggesting a rating of 4 out of 5.

Alpha Lipoic Acid is an antioxidant that plays a crucial role in energy metabolism and has been shown to have protective effects against oxidative stress. Milk Thistle Seed Extract, primarily through its active compound silymarin, is known for its hepatoprotective properties and antioxidant activity. When taken together, they may complement each other's antioxidant properties, with Alpha Lipoic Acid enhancing the bioavailability and efficacy of silymarin. This combination could potentially amplify their individual protective effects against oxidative damage, particularly in the liver and other tissues. The synergistic effect may also extend to improved management of conditions like diabetes, where Alpha Lipoic Acid has a role in glucose metabolism, and liver diseases, where Milk Thistle Seed Extract is beneficial. Overall, their combined use could offer enhanced antioxidant defense and therapeutic benefits.
